Sec. 2-71e. Staff for legislative commissions and interim committees.

      Sec. 2-71e. Staff for legislative commissions and interim committees. Legislative commissions and legislative interim committees, with the approval of the Joint Committee on Legislative Management, may employ such professional and research staff, clerical assistants and other personnel as they may require for the discharge of their duties. After recommendation by such commission or committee, the Joint Committee on Legislative Management shall fix the compensation to be paid for such services. The Comptroller is directed to draw his order on the Treasurer in payment for any sum approved or expended by the Joint Committee on Legislative Management from the legislative appropriation for the current or subsequent fiscal year upon certification to him by such committee.

      (1969, P.A. 749, S. 16; P.A. 73-329, S. 3, 4; P.A. 74-338, S. 25, 94.)

      History: P.A. 73-329 substituted "fiscal year" for "biennium"; P.A. 74-338 made technical changes.
